NHS Wales Shared Services Partnership (NWSSP) Procurement Services intends to establish a multi-supplier, unranked Framework Agreement for the supply of unvalved disposable FFP3 respirators for use across NHS Wales organisations and other eligible public sector bodies. The Framework Agreement will provide access to a range of compliant FFP3 respiratory protective equipment designed to protect wearers against airborne particulate hazards in clinical and non-clinical environments. Products awarded to the Framework Agreement will be required to meet the technical, regulatory and quality requirements specified within the procurement documentation, including applicable standards and legislation relevant to FFP3 respiratory protective equipment. The Framework Agreement is intended to support participating organisations in meeting their respiratory protection requirements by providing access to a variety of FFP3 respirator designs, sizes and fit profiles to accommodate differing user populations and local fit-testing requirements. Call-off Contracts may be awarded through either Direct Award or Mini-Competition in accordance with the Framework Agreement. Participating organisations will be able to select the product and supplier that best meet their clinical, operational and commercial requirements, taking into account factors such as fit test suitability, product performance, lead times, availability, shelf life and price. The Framework Agreement is expected to support the ongoing supply of FFP3 respirators for routine healthcare activities, infection prevention and control measures, and emergency preparedness requirements throughout the duration of the agreement.
